The Tools That Actually Do What They Promise
There are a lot of apps out there promising to help with tools for social media marketing. Some bark, few bite. Here’s a lineup that actually works - no fluff, no jargon:
Buffer
The quiet achiever. Easy interface, clean results. Great for small teams or solo acts who want to post like a squad.
Drag-and-drop calendar
Link shortening
Performance snapshots (no PhD required)
Later
Visual planner built for Instagram pros, but pulls weight across platforms.
Schedule posts by dragging visuals
Auto-publish with hashtags ready
Best-time-to-post suggestions that actually help
Hootsuite
A legacy tool that’s adapted well. Ideal if you want to track mentions, messages, and metrics all in one tab.
Bulk scheduling
Content curation
Streamlined inboxes for multiple accounts
Planable
Built for collaboration - think: your team, but faster.
Comment directly on posts before they go live
Syncs well with Google Drive, Dropbox, Canva
No second-guessing what’s live, what’s queued

Features You Shouldn’t Have to Ask For
What is the best social media scheduling tool? The one that thinks before you do. Here’s what should be non-negotiable:
Multi-platform posting: If you’re copy-pasting into every app manually, your tool is a to-do list, not a solution.
Visual previews: You should see what your feed looks like before it goes live. Period.
Built-in content suggestions: It’s called a social media post generator for a reason. You don’t need to be clever every time.
Approval workflows (if needed): For bigger teams, everyone’s on the same page—without sending five emails.
